A new episode of “invasion” of African dust, which will widely affect the eastern Mediterranean but largely Greece, begins today, according to the National Observatory of Athens.
Dust concentrations are today increased in the atmosphere and, as meteo.gr reports, the episode will last until Sunday, May 25th, making it difficult for air quality.
The wave of African dust, according to the Athens Observatory, will initially affect the mainland and Crete and gradually the rest of the areas.
Friday weather: dust and high temperatures
In its detailed prognosis, the Athens Observatory emphasizes that the main features of Friday’s weather will be the transfer of African dust and high temperatures.
More specifically, the weather will be cloudy with clouds mainly in the west and southern and local rains in central and northern Ionian, western and central solid Greece, Epirus and the Peloponnese, while favorable to the transfer of African dust.
Temperatures will range in Western Macedonia from 11 to 24 degrees, in the rest of Macedonia and Thrace from 14 to 29 degrees, in the Ionian Islands from 13 to 28 degrees, in Epirus from 15 to 28 degrees, in Thessaly from 15 to 29 degrees, in Central Greece from 15 to 32 degrees, from 15 to 32 degrees from 15 degrees from 15 degrees. and in Crete from 14 to 32 degrees.
The winds will blow from southern addresses and south from west and gradually from east 3 to 5 beaufort.
In Attica there are sparse clouds that will thicken at noon and afternoon. The winds will blow from western northwestern directions 3 to 5 beaufort. The temperature will range from 16 to 31 degrees.
In Thessaloniki there are sparse clouds. The winds will first blow from northwest and gradually from southeast 2 to 4 beaufort. The temperature will range from 15 to 28 degrees.
